Description

These Alnico 2 .195″ rod magnets, also known as pole magnets, are designed for single-coil guitar pickups where warmth, smooth attack, and vintage feel are the goal.

The 0.630″ length is a classic choice for treble-side poles or lower-output stagger designs, offering controlled presence without excessive magnetic pull. Paired with Alnico 2’s naturally softer magnetic strength, this length delivers rounded highs, musical mids, and a forgiving dynamic response—ideal for vintage-correct builds and players sensitive to string feel.

Supplied unmagnetized, these rods allow builders to set final polarity and magnet strength during assembly for consistent, repeatable results across builds, rewinds, and restorations.

Builder Notes

The 0.630″ Alnico 2 rod length is commonly used for:

  • Treble-side poles in vintage Strat staggers

  • Neck and middle pickup positions

  • Builds prioritizing feel and warmth over output

Compatible with standard Strat and Tele-style flatwork using .195″ pole magnets. Magnetization orientation (north or south up) should be set during final pickup assembly.

Frequently Asked Questions

What pickups are these rod magnets used for?
They are commonly used in Stratocaster and Telecaster-style single-coil pickups, especially in vintage-style builds.

Are these magnets supplied magnetized?
No. They are supplied unmagnetized, allowing builders to magnetize them during assembly.

Why choose 0.630″ rod length?
The 0.630″ length provides controlled output and smooth response, making it ideal for treble-side poles and vintage staggers.

How does Alnico 2 compare to Alnico 5?
Alnico 2 offers warmer tone, softer attack, and reduced magnetic pull compared to Alnico 5.
